Comprehensive Summarization:
The article discusses the rise of agentic AI systems in the travel industry, emphasizing their focus on reliability and safety in operations rather than conversational skill. It highlights the importance of containing errors to prevent costly mistakes in areas such as pricing, staffing, and marketing. The article also touches on modern forecasting engines that utilize diverse data sources like elasticity, events, weather, search trends, and channel mix, achieving an accuracy of 96 percent compared to the industry norm of 82 percent. These predictions are crucial for connecting revenue, operations, and marketing, enabling safe automation for broader decisions such as flexible scheduling and pricing strategies. The overall context underscores the shift towards more dependable AI systems in travel tech, reflecting recent advancements and industry trends.
